1. Design and Usability Assessment:
Feature | Realme Narzo 50A Prime | OnePlus Nord CE 3 Lite | User Experience Impact |
---|---|---|---|
Interface Design | Android 11 | Android 13 | Nord CE 3 Lite offers a more modern, potentially smoother and feature-rich OS experience. |
Display | 6.6" IPS LCD (400 ppi) | 6.72" IPS LCD (391 ppi), 120Hz | Nord CE 3 Lite's larger, faster refresh rate display provides a more visually engaging and fluid experience. |
Interaction Flow | Standard Android | OxygenOS (based on Android 13) | OxygenOS may offer customizations and optimizations impacting speed and user interface. Customization may appeal to some users. |
Accessibility Features | Basic Android | Basic Android | Both offer standard Android accessibility features. Deeper analysis needed for specific needs. |
Design Ergonomics | 189g | 195g | Negligible weight difference; individual hand size and grip preference will determine comfort. |
2. Narrative-Driven Feature Exploration:
Scenario: Imagine you're a student using your phone for note-taking, social media, and casual gaming.
- Narzo 50A Prime: Offers a solid foundation for essential tasks. The large battery (5000 mAh) ensures you can go through a full day without constantly searching for a charger. However, the older Android version and standard refresh rate might feel less responsive compared to the Nord CE 3 Lite.
- Nord CE 3 Lite: The 120Hz display on the Nord CE 3 Lite makes scrolling through notes and social media incredibly smooth. The newer Snapdragon processor coupled with more RAM handles multitasking and light gaming with ease, making the overall experience feel snappier. The updated Android OS promises performance and security improvements.
3. Inclusive Technology Evaluation:
Both phones cater to budget-conscious users. However, the Nord CE 3 Lite's superior display and performance make it a more future-proof choice for users who want a device that can keep up with evolving needs. Users prioritizing basic functionality and long battery life on a tighter budget may prefer the Narzo 50A Prime.

My Choice:
I would choose the OnePlus Nord CE 3 Lite. While slightly more expensive, the significantly improved display (larger size and 120Hz refresh rate), updated processor and OS, and 5G capability offer a more compelling overall user experience. These enhancements contribute to a device that feels more responsive, future-proof, and enjoyable to use in everyday scenarios. The difference in price is justified by the long-term value and enhanced user experience. Although the Narzo 50A Prime provides commendable battery life and fundamental functionality at a lower price point, I believe the smoother, faster, and more modern experience of the Nord CE 3 Lite ultimately provides greater value.
